Washington’s cupcake scene was already cutthroat with Georgetown Cupcake, Hello Cupcake, and Buzz competing to win over the city’s sweet tooths. Can the new Red Velvet Cupcakery (675 E St., NW; 202-347-7895)—with confections made by former Ceiba/Acadiana/DC Coast pastry chef David Guas—hold its own? This week, we asked dessert lovers what they think of the newest cupcake shop in town. Watch the video below.
